The earliest that you can plant copperleaf in Suamico is April. However, you really should wait until May if you don't want to take any chances.

The last month that you can plant copperleaf and expect a good harvest is probably August. If you wait any later than that and your copperleaf may not have a chance to really do well. Starting your copperleaf indoors is a great way to get them started a couple of weeks earlier.

Last Frost Date

In Suamico the average date of last frost happens on April 15. It might get as low as -20°F during the coldest months of winter.

Since the USDA zone info for Suamico is not always accurate the actual date of last frost is different every year. Since half of the time in Suamico last frost occurs after April 15 be ready to cover your copperleaf if you have a surprise late frost.
